How to Build a Strong Personal Brand Through Content Creation

Learn how to transform your passion into a powerful digital brand by mastering strategy, consistency, and audience engagement across modern content platforms.

Content Creation

1. Define Your Niche and Identity

The first step in content creation is clarity. What do you stand for? Gaming, challenges, education, lifestyle, or business?

Successful creators focus on a clear niche and build authority within it. A defined identity helps audiences understand what to expect and why they should follow you. Consistency in tone, visuals, and message strengthens recognition over time.

2. Create Value Before Chasing Views

Many beginners focus only on views and viral moments. However, long-term growth comes from delivering value — whether through entertainment, education, inspiration, or insight.

Ask yourself:

  • Does this video solve a problem?

  • Does it entertain in a unique way?

  • Does it teach something useful?

When value becomes the priority, audience loyalty naturally increases.

3. Master Storytelling and Structure

Every strong piece of content follows a structure:

  • Hook (first 5–10 seconds grab attention)

  • Development (build curiosity or deliver value)

  • Climax (key moment or transformation)

  • Call-to-action (engage your audience)

Even simple videos perform better when they follow a storytelling framework. Structure keeps viewers watching longer, which improves performance on most platforms.

4. Consistency Beats Motivation

Motivation comes and goes — discipline builds brands. Posting consistently trains both the algorithm and your audience to expect content from you.

Create a content schedule and treat your channel like a business. Track analytics, test formats, and refine your approach based on performance data.

5. Monetization and Long-Term Growth

Once you build trust and engagement, monetization becomes easier. Income streams can include:

  • Platform monetization (ads)

  • Brand sponsorships

  • Affiliate marketing

  • Digital products

  • Services or consulting

The goal is not just to create content, but to build an ecosystem around your personal brand.
